Activities like baking and gardening offer so much more than just something to do. They encourage gentle physical movement, support coordination and help maintain daily skills in a relaxed, enjoyable way. Socially, they bring people together, creating opportunities for conversation and connection. Gardening, in particular, can be calming and gives a sense of purpose, while baking often sparks memories and familiarity. Both activities help residents feel involved and valued, boosting mood and overall wellbeing. Most importantly, they provide moments of joy and achievement, which are essential for maintaining a positive and supportive care environment.
